Maxioms by Francois Duc De La Rochefoucauld
We hardly find any persons of good sense save those who agree
with us.

That which makes the vanity of others unbearable to us is that
which wounds our own.
[Fr., Ce qui nous rend la vanite des autres insupportable, c'est
qu'elle blesse la notre.]
Men are more satirical from vanity than from malice.

A refusal of praise is a desire to be praised twice.

Self-love is the greatest of all flatterers.
